GREEN-TEA
Daily cup of
green-tea helps health fast injury in your lungs due to smoking, pollution
exposure can increase lung inflammation. Chronic lung inflammation can impair
healing lung functions. According to a 2005 clinical study conducted, green-tea
contains properties that can reduce lung inflammation. The study found that
giving green-tea to lab rats with damaged lungs drastically decreased
inflammation and promoted healing. Green-tea contains catechins, a class of
powerful antioxidants.

OMEGA-3 FATTY ACIDS
Eating
omega-3 rich fish reduces asthma severity and incidence in children and adults,
according to the research. Fatty-acids also known as polyunsaturated fatty
acids, these nutrients help reduce inflammation in your body. Sources of
omega-3 include tuna, mackerel, lake trout, salmon, herring, sardines, flaxseed
oil, Brazil nuts, macadamia nuts, almonds and peanuts.
VITAMIN C
According to
findings for Nutritional-Healing, consuming a diet highly rich in vit-C
nutrients can significantly increase lungs functions. Vitamin-C is an ascorbic
acid that acts as antioxidants to protect your lungs and body from free
radicals that cause infection and chronic disease. Sources of vit-C includes,
blueberries, tomatoes, mangoes, limes, fortified cereals and baked potatoes.
